A subset of a group is characteristic if it is invariant under every automorphism of the group. Characteristic classes of oriented vector bundles can be identified with cohomology classes of the disjoint union of classifying spaces BSO_n of special orthogonal groups SO_n with n=0,1,... There are (at least) two different approaches to define equivariant analogue of the Euler charateristic for a space with a finite group action.
